Listen to Karta Purkh Singh Khalsa discuss natural healing and herbalism with Heather. Understand more of the ancient wisdom of nature, and why our bodies know how to respond to medicinal plants. KP was the first person to be professionally certified in both herbalism and Ayurveda in the U.S., and he may inspire you to reflect on our modern relationship with herbs and herbalism. You'll be wondering where your ashwagandha came from. Learn how nature and plant medicine can heal us. 
In this episode, Heather and KP discuss:
How KP turned to natural healing from a childhood illness A renaissance of modern herbalism How the pandemic has influenced the sales of herbal products Ancient vs. modern approaches to healing Why grandma herbalists, clan herbalists and professional herbalists exist everywhere except North America and why we could benefit from such spreading basic knowledge of plant medicines How natural medicine is impacting the environment The quality of medicinal properties in the natural medicines we buy Karta Purkh Singh Khalsa, A.D., D.N.-C., R.H., is an Ayurvedic doctor, herbalist, nutritionist, yoga teacher and educator who has been making holistic health approaches palatable to the modern mind for over 50 years. He was the first person to be professionally certified in both herbalism and Ayurveda in the U.S. He is president emeritus of the American Herbalists Guild, and director emeritus of the National Ayurvedic Medical Association. He was the principal medical formulator for Yogi Tea, a medicinal tea company, and is the curriculum director and principal instructor for several professional Herbalist, Nutritional Therapy and Ayurveda training programs.
